When you dig, you never know what you’re going to find! In the case of Libbey Bowl, we found debris from 60 years ago, so we’re finally throwing it away.  After digging deeper into the ground, we finally found our water. (see picture)

Libbey Bowl is finally getting a drain system bigger than the size of a piece of paper. Shortly after taking out the dressing room, we found six inches of standing water underneath the building.  No wonder the dressing room floor was always soggy and had to constantly be replaced!  Next week an underground storm drain will be laid in and Libbey Bowl will finally get an appropriate drain system.

Also scheduled next week is the laying of electric conduit to provide lighting around the Bowl and lawn area.  We are also laying out cable ducts which will enable future Bowl users to pull cords from the stage to the sound and light area efficiently.  We look forward to a new Bowl where the audience won’t have to walk over duct taped cable cords!
